Output 68dc189111d63a2f3a4350f0143026fdf162aef6d6dac17650fdd2ce8c384b26:0

value
27804810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a691f360f898499a2e41b0fd16f12123de1ba86e OP_EQUAL
address
MP5uF77zegc7iTePXCj8RpHwYkoTqmztLY
transaction
68dc189111d63a2f3a4350f0143026fdf162aef6d6dac17650fdd2ce8c384b26
spent
true